Output 39f74144e09ac9bc6fa9f898acd365c5a85523b4b63420f2176d1557504f4c81:1

value
388526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da5925e25a8eee20aa937cd439ebc63b79114c4c OP_EQUAL
address
3MbY2UQiFkiW2xjdi9bGGG8Ap7XqsaXmaW
transaction
39f74144e09ac9bc6fa9f898acd365c5a85523b4b63420f2176d1557504f4c81
confirmations
250323
spent
true